Schilling History
For nearly 65 years, The Schilling Brothers Lumber and Supply Company has provided Northwest Indiana with the means to build great residential homes and projects with solid advice, products and a neighborly attitude. Our grandfather planted the foundation for a century of family successes and commitment, not only Dyer, Indiana, but also to many of its surrounding towns and communities.
Our mission: To Give Our Customers What They Want On Time and Error Free has surpassed the test of time and even grown stronger. With added services, new refreshed showrooms, a fleet of trucks, long list of quality services, and a renewed brand identity this third generation of Schilling Brothers is on track to keep the family legacy and dedication to growth in Northwest Indiana and Chicagoland residential construction growing strong. Timeline of Events
- 1899 – Louis B. Schilling (known as L.B. Schilling) a leading
developer and homebuilder in south Chicago suburbs.
- 1918 – L.B. Schilling develops some of the first subdivisions in
Dyer and Schererville along with Chicago Heights.
- 1931 – Frank J. and Louis W. Schilling (LB’s twin sons) moved into
NW Indiana from Chicago Heights.
- 1932 – Frank J. and Louis W. Schilling opened a gas station on what
was then a 2 lane gravel Route 41 (located where Unicorp
Credit Union is now located). The traffic from the 1932
World Fair in Chicago saved it from going under the first year.
- World War II – Frank J. and Louis W. worked in the shipyards until
the end of the war.
- 1945 – Opened Schilling Bros. Lumber and Supply shortly after
World War II in it’s current location.
- Winter of 1945 – Original office was built in St. John.
- 1964 – Current main building was built as a single story structure.
- 1965 – Frank E. and Jim Schilling (Second Generation of
Schilling Brothers) begin working full time.
- 1974 - Schilling Expands into Kitchens with their first brand
of Cabinets, Imperial.
- 2000 – Schilling remodels the front of the store from the old
Do-it Best Orange hardware look.
- 2005 – Flooring Department expanded to include the
Mohawk Floorscapes showroom, the only in NW Indiana,
Mohawk’s biggest and best showroom.
- December 2008 – major remodeling of St. John showroom begins.
Removal of interior load bearing walls with beams gives an
open concept to our new cutting edge showroom.
- May 2009 – Unveiling of our new Logo and tagline
‘envision. design. build.'
- August 2009 – Kitchen Showroom remodel begins.
